What is freezer burn, and should you still eat the food ...

WebFreezer burn appears as grayish-brown leathery spots on frozen food and occurs when air reaches the food's surface and dries the product. Color changes result from chemical changes in the food's pigment. Freezer burn does not make the food unsafe; it merely causes dry spots in foods. WebAug 7, 2024 · 1. Go for a tight fit. The most basic thing you can do to prevent freezer burn is to freeze the food in the smallest container possible. This could be a jar, plastic container, or plastic bag (freezer bags are the thickest and best to use here), but whatever you choose, you want a tight fit so as little of the food is exposed to air as possible. WebFreezer burn is the general term for the unpleasant flavor, texture, and appearance that food can develop when frozen. Inside a freezer, the air is very dry, because cold air can’t hold as much moisture as warmer air. The dryness of the air means that water evaporates more readily. WebDec 28, 2024 · Freeze at 0°F (-18°C). To retain vitamin content, color, flavor, and texture, freeze items at peak freshness and store at 0°F or lower. Food stored constantly at 0°F will always be safe to thaw and eat; only quality suffers with lengthy freezer storage.
